Flavonóides

Flavonóides

Os flavonoides são um grupo de metabólitos vegetais com propriedades antioxidantes que contribuem para a cor de frutas e flores. Eles desempenham um papel importante na proteção das plantas contra radiação UV e patógenos. Os flavonoides são estudados por seus potenciais benefícios à saúde, incluindo propriedades anti-inflamatórias, antivirais e anticancerígenas. Eles são amplamente pesquisados nos campos da farmacologia, nutrição e biologia molecular.

  • 7,3-Dihydroxyflavone

    CAS:
    <p>7,3-Dihydroxyflavone is a potent small-molecule flavonoid, which is a naturally occurring compound sourced primarily from plants. This compound functions as a selective agonist for the TrkB receptor, which is the high-affinity receptor for brain-derived neurotrophic factor (BDNF). By mimicking BDNF, 7,3-Dihydroxyflavone activates intracellular signaling pathways that are crucial for neuronal survival, differentiation, and synaptic plasticity.</p>
